From 855a1133a89db3e609c38e8db62b182ee49a5f83 Mon Sep 17 00:00:00 2001 From: Dmitry Moskowski Date: Thu, 6 Nov 2014 19:01:30 +0300 Subject: [PATCH] Unbind event listeners on non DOM blocks --- blocks-common/i-bem/i-bem.js |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/blocks-common/i-bem/i-bem.js b/blocks-common/i-bem/i-bem.js index 70a30353..0e2f023f 100644 --- a/blocks-common/i-bem/i-bem.js +++ b/blocks-common/i-bem/i-bem.js @@ -507,7 +507,9 @@ this.BEM = $.inherit($.observable, /** @lends i-bem.prototype */ { /** * Deletes a block */ - destruct : function() {} + destruct : function() { + this.un(); + } }, /** @lends i-bem */{